## Tuning

The receipt mailer (Almsgate) batches donation receipts and sends through the Thornquay relay. On-call: if the queue backs up, resist the urge to crank batch size — the relay rate-limits per connection, and bigger batches just mean bigger retries. Scale worker count first, then shorten the flush interval. Dedupe window must stay longer than the retry horizon or donors get duplicate receipts, which generates tickets. All knobs live in one place and are read at worker start. Current production values follow.

tuning table, kajop-yafof:
QUOTAS = {
    "wenath": 10,
    "ulaael": 5,
}

All timestamps in their CSV exports are emitted in the vendor's local zone, not UTC, and the offset is not recorded in the file itself. This creates an integrity risk around daylight-saving transitions, where rows can be silently misattributed across day boundaries. We have requested a contractual change requiring UTC with explicit offsets. Questions about the remediation timeline should go to their compliance liaison at the address below.

escalation mailbox, kaweg-kahif: druwyn.sordor@nelvroworks.corp

Step 4 of the Lanternfield deploy. The report builder now uses a stable merge sort, so rows with equal keys keep their insertion order; confirm the snapshot tests reflect this before approving. The sorting service validates requests against the report API using a shared secret, which the environment file sets on the next line.

vault entry, yagep-yagef: COURIER_KEY13=8965fb29ff62d